Output 7e1d1593e8ec61556276bdbf6e6ae8e09f6f40e9e41d14180077b3dd5504318a:1

value
2659146
script pubkey
OP_0 OP_PUSHBYTES_20 58999eba2f3ba4fa44a098139cb058a3d372b8ec
address
bc1qtzveaw308wj0539qnqfeevzc50fh9w8vfxktwt
transaction
7e1d1593e8ec61556276bdbf6e6ae8e09f6f40e9e41d14180077b3dd5504318a
spent
true